23 Apr From Backwaters to Beaches: Top Wedding Venues in God’s Own Country
top wedding venues in kerala From Backwaters to Beaches: Top Wedding Venues in God's Own Country Kerala, famously known as “God’s Own Country,” is a picturesque state in India celebrated for its stunning landscapes, tranquil backwaters, and lush greenery. The state's serene beauty and vibrant culture make...